Make calls with Google Duo
You can make video or audio calls to anyone in your contacts. Learn how you can find and add people to call.
All calls, including international ones, are made through your mobile data plan or a Wi-Fi connection, so you won't use your mobile minutes. If you use your mobile data, charges may apply.
Make sure you have the latest version of the Duo app and you're running Android 7.0 and up.
Start a video or audio call
- If you don't already have Duo on your device, install the latest version and set it up.
- On your Android device, open the Duo app.
- Choose Video
or Audio
.
- Tap the contact.
- When done, tap End call
.
If you have a Google Home device connected to your Duo account, you can call it from the app:
- On your Android device, open the Duo app.
- At the top of your contact list, tap Call Home.
Duo will call any Google Home device you’re signed in to, like Smart Displays with Google Assistant.
Make calls from other apps
You can make Google Duo calls from other apps.
If your carrier has its own video-calling feature:
- If you and the person you’re calling have the same carrier, the call might use your carrier’s video service.
- If you have different carriers, the call will use Google Duo.
To use Duo with the Phone app, make sure you have version 13.0 and up.
- Open the Phone app
.
- Open call history.
- Choose a contact.
- Tap Video call
.
- When done, tap End call
.
To use Duo with the Contacts app, make sure you have version 2.1 and up.
- Open the Contacts app
.
- Open a contact’s info card.
- Tap Video call
.
- When done, tap End call
.
To use Duo with the Messages app, make sure you have version 2.6 and up.
- Open the Messages app
.
- Open a Messages conversation.
- Tap Video call
.
- When done, tap End call
.
You can start a Duo video call by saying or typing:
- "Duo call [name]."
- "Video call [name]."
